In Home and Community Support Worker for Individuals with Intellectual Disabilities (Direct Support Specialist)

Job Description:

We are seeking compassionate and dedicated individuals to join our team as In-Home and Community Support Workers. As part of this role, you will provide essential assistance to individuals with intellectual disabilities, aiding them in various aspects of daily living and community integration. Depending on the individual's needs, responsibilities may encompass in-home & community support, companion services, community integration, homemaker/chore services, and respite services.

Key Responsibilities: (Depending on case(s), may include some or all duties.

  • Provide personalized support to individuals with intellectual disabilities in their homes and within the community.
  • Assist with activities of daily living, including but not limited to personal hygiene, meal preparation, and medication reminders, if needed.
  • Foster companionship and engagement through recreational activities and social outings tailored to the individual’s preferences and abilities.
  • Facilitate community integration by accompanying individuals to appointments, events, and recreational activities.
  • Encourage and assist in building social connections and relationships within the community.
  • Maintain a safe and supportive environment conducive to the well-being and independence of the individuals served.
  • Perform light housekeeping tasks and assist with chores as needed.
  • Aid with grocery shopping, meal planning, and preparation to ensure individuals have access to nutritious meals.
  • Offer respite services to caregivers, providing temporary relief and support, if needed.
  • Maintain accurate shift note documentation daily.
  • Effectively communicate and address individual concerns with the supervisor.
  • Actively participate in general staff meetings (held virtually or via phone).
  • Adhere to instructions provided by the supervisor during crisis situations.
  • Serve as a role model by demonstrating appropriate language, attire, and conduct.
  • Participate in 24 hours of annual, accessible online and through virtual platforms.
  • Undertake any other necessary duties as assigned.
